Cardiacs and Affectionate Friends[b] is a compilation album[6] published by Org Records, the record label associated with the Organ fanzine, and All My Eye and Betty Martin Music.
[7] It collects recent songs by Cardiacs and associated projects featuring Tim Smith, including Spratleys Japs, the Sea Nymphs and OceanLandWorld (1995).
[7] Other acts include Mikrokosmos (Bic Hayes), Catherine in a Cupboard (Bob Leith and Jim Smith), Lake of Puppies (William D. Drake) and solo tracks by Drake, Mark Cawthra and Jon Poole.
